By using molecular dynamics computer simulation at atomic level, the effects of single dislocation and dipole dislocations on nucleation and growth of martensitic transformation have been studied. It was found that only the location of tension or compression stress fields of the dislocations are favorable for martensite nucleation in NiAl alloy and the dislocations can move to accommodate partly the transformation strain during the nucleation and growth of martensite. Combined with the molecular dynamics simulation, a two dimensional simulation for martensite morphology based on a dislocation model has been performed. Many factors related to martensitic transformation were considered, such as supercooling, interface energy, shear strain, normal strain and hydrostatic pressure. Different morphologies of martensites, similar to lath, lenticular, thin plate, couple-plate and lenticular couple-plate martensites observed in Fe-C and Fe-Ni-C alloys, were obtained. 展开更多

The objective of this work was to develop a dynamic model for describing leaf curves and a the rice leaf (including sub-models for unexpanded leaf blades, expanded leaf blades, and dimensional (3D) dynamic visualization of rice leaves by combining relevant models detailed spatial geometry model of leaf sheaths), and to realize three- Based on the experimental data of different cultivars and nitrogen (N) rates, the time-course spatial data of leaf curves on the main stem were collected during the rice development stage, then a dynamic model of the rice leaf curve was developed using quantitative modeling technology. Further, a detailed 3D geometric model of rice leaves was built based on the spatial geometry technique and the non-uniform rational B-spline (NURBS) method. Validating the rice leaf curve model with independent field experiment data showed that the average distances between observed and predicted curves were less than 0.89 and 1.20 cm at the tilling and jointing stages, respectively. The proposed leaf curve model and leaf spatial geometry model together with the relevant previous models were used to simulate the spatial morphology and the color dynamics of a single leaf and of leaves on the rice plant after different growing days by 3D visualization technology. The validation of the leaf curve model and the results of leaf 3D visualization indicated that our leaf curve model and leaf spatial geometry model could efficiently predict the dynamics of rice leaf spatial morphology during leaf development stages. These results provide a technical support for related research on virtual rice. 展开更多

Modeling of fruit morphological formation in melon is important for realizing virtual and digital plant growth.The objective of this study was to characterize the changes in patterns of fruit growth characters during plant development.In cultivar experiments,a high-resolution wireless vision sensor network has been developed to realize non-contact automatic uninterrupted measurement of the fruit shape micro-change (fruit size,color,and net).Results showed that the fruit swelling process (vertical and horizontal diameters) exhibited a slow-rapid-slow pattern,which could be well described with a logistic curve against growing degree days (GDD);fruit color changes based on the RGB values could be represented by quadratic relationship to cumulative GDD;the fruit net changes over growth progress could be partitioned into three phases according to the time interval.The first phase was from 1 to 30 days after pollination (DAP),in which the vertical stripe appeared at fruit middle part and the horizontal stripe at fruit petiole and hilum part as well;the second phase was from 30 to 40 DAP,the horizontal stripe occurred at fruit middle part and the net was formed;the third phase was the process started from 40 DAP,the netted breadth and thickness were gradually increased.The model was validated with the independent data from the experiment,and the mean RMSE (root mean square error) of fruit were 0.36 and 0.28 cm for vertical and horizontal diameters,11.9 for fruit color,and 0.45 cm for stripe length and diameter at varied GDD,respectively.This work is beneficial to a reliable foundation for study the relationship between morphological formation and physiological change of the melon fruit internally and then realize the intelligent precision management to improve the yield and quality of greenhouse melon production. 展开更多

A cellular automata model to simulate penicillin fed-batch fermentation process(CAPFM)was established in this study,based on a morphologically structured dynamic penicillin production model,that is in turn based on the growth mechanism of penicillin producing microorganisms and the characteristics of penicillin fed-batch fermentation.CAPFM uses the three-dimensional cellular automata as a growth space,and a Moore-type neighborhood as the cellular neighborhood.The transition rules of CAPFM are designed based on mechanical and structural kinetic models of penicillin batch-fed fermentation processes.Every cell of CAPFM represents a single or specific number of penicillin producing microorganisms,and has various state.The simulation experimental results show that CAPFM replicates the evolutionary behavior of penicillin batch-fed fermentation processes described by the structured penicillin production kinetic model accordingly. 展开更多

Pidan or century egg, also known as preserved egg, is one of the most traditional and popular egg products in China. The crack detection of preserved eggshell is very important to guarantee its quality. In this study, we develop an image algorithm for preserved eggshell's crack detection by using natural light and polarized image. Four features including crack length, crack state coefficient, maximum projection and angular point are extracted from the natural light image by morphology calculus algorithms. The support vector machines(SVM) model with radial basis kernel function is established using the four features with an accuracy of about 92%. The detection accuracy is improved to 94% by using a new characteristic parameter of crack length on polarization image. The Multi-information fusion analysis indicates the potential for cracks detection by a real-time synthesis imaging system. 展开更多
